Executive Order Category Rationale

Title: Keeping Education Accessible and Ending COVID-19 Vaccine Mandates in Schools
Category: COVID-19 Policies
Federal Register Doc. No.: 2025-02931
Related summary: Open executive order summary

Justification

This executive order is specifically and primarily focused on addressing COVID-19 vaccine mandates in educational institutions. The order's stated purpose is to end policies that "coerce children and young adults into taking the COVID-19 vaccine by conditioning their education on it." The entire substantive content directs the Secretary of Education to issue guidelines ending "coercive COVID-19 school mandates" and to develop a plan to withhold federal funding from schools that maintain such mandates. While the order operates through education policy mechanisms and affects educational institutions, the primary subject matter being regulated is COVID-19 vaccination policies, making "COVID-19 Policies" the most appropriate category.
